Permanent Elongation of a Bar Using Stress–Strain Diagram | Axial Load Problem (100 kN → 360 kN)
In this Mechanics of Materials example, we determine the elongation of a square hollow bar subjected to an axial load of 100 kN. The load is then increased to 360 kN and released, and we calculate the permanent elongation using the stress–strain diagram.
This problem demonstrates the difference between elastic deformation and plastic deformation, and how to determine permanent strain after unloading.
Topics covered in this video:
• Axial loading of bars
• Stress–strain diagram interpretation
• Elastic vs plastic deformation
• Permanent elongation after unloading
• Hooke’s Law and modulus of elasticity
• Mechanics of materials problem solving
This type of problem commonly appears in engineering mechanics, strength of materials, mechanical engineering, and civil engineering courses.
